moduleName :: FilePath -> String
moduleName = intercalate "." . splitDirectories
fakePath :: QName -> Maybe FilePath
fakePath (QName (MName xs) _) =
listToMaybe
[ l <.> "html"
| l <- map (intercalate ".") (inits (map (render . pretty . nameConcrete) xs))
, l `elem` builtinModules
]
removeImpls :: Expr -> Expr
removeImpls (Pi _ (x :| xs) e) =
makePi (map (mapExpr removeImpls) $ filter ((/= Hidden) . getHiding) (x:xs)) (removeImpls e)
removeImpls (Fun span arg ret) =
Fun span (removeImpls <$> arg) (removeImpls ret)
removeImpls e = e
runAgda :: (String -> TCMT IO a) -> IO a
runAgda k = do
e <- runTCMTop $ do
p <- setupTCM
k p
case e of
Left s -> error (show s)
Right x -> pure x
setupTCM :: TCMT IO String
setupTCM = do
absp <- liftIO $ absolute "./site"
setCommandLineOptions' absp defaultOptions{optLocalInterfaces = True}
pure (filePath absp)
killDomainNames :: Type -> Type
killDomainNames = everywhere (mkT unDomName) where
unDomName :: Dom Type -> Dom Type
unDomName m = m{ domName = Nothing }
killQual :: Con.Expr -> Con.Expr
killQual = everywhere (mkT unQual) where
unQual :: Con.QName -> Con.QName
unQual (Con.Qual _ x) = unQual x
unQual x = x
tcAndLoadPublicNames :: FilePath -> String -> TCMT IO (Map Text Text)
tcAndLoadPublicNames path basepn = do
source <- parseSource . SourceFile =<< liftIO (absolute path)
cr <- typeCheckMain TypeCheck source
let iface = crInterface cr
setScope (iInsideScope iface)
scope <- getScope
li <- fmap catMaybes . for (toList (_scopeInScope scope)) $ \name -> do
t <- getConstInfo' name
case t of
Left _ -> pure Nothing
Right d -> do
expr <- reify . killDomainNames $ defType d
t <- fmap (render . pretty . killQual) .
abstractToConcrete_ . removeImpls $ expr
case rangeFile (nameBindingSite (qnameName name)) of
S.Just (filePath -> f)
| ("Agda/Builtin" `isInfixOf` f) || ("Agda/Primitive" `isInfixOf` f) ->
pure $ do
fp <- fakePath name
pure (name, fp, t)
| otherwise -> do
let
f' = moduleName $ dropExtensions (makeRelative basepn f)
modMatches = f' `isPrefixOf` render (pretty name)
pure $ do
unless modMatches Nothing
pure (name, f' <.> "html", t)
S.Nothing -> pure Nothing
let
f (name, modn, ty) =
case rStart (nameBindingSite (qnameName name)) of
Just pn -> pure (Text.pack (modn <> "#" <> show (posPos pn)), Text.pack ty)
Nothing -> Nothing
pure (Map.fromList (mapMaybe f li))
makePi :: [TypedBinding] -> Expr -> Expr
makePi [] = id
makePi (b:bs) = Pi exprNoRange (b :| bs)
